Decoding the Self-Similar Nature of Price Action: A Fractal Trading Perspective

In the realm of financial markets, price action demonstrates a fascinating phenomenon known as self-similarity. This intricate design can be observed across numerous time frames, suggesting that smaller movements reflect larger trends. Fractal analysis, a mathematical approach, provides a lens through which traders can decode these recurring designs. By identifying and interpreting fractal formations, traders strive to anticipate future price fluctuations with greater accuracy. This approach relies on the belief that history tends to recur in a similar manner, offering valuable insights into market dynamics.

  • Additionally, fractal analysis can help traders recognize key support and potential reversals in price action. This resultantly allows them to make more informed trading decisions.
  • Conversely, it is important to note that fractal analysis is not a foolproof method. Market conditions are constantly evolving, and historical data may not always predict future price movements accurately.

Consequently, traders should use fractal analysis as one part of a comprehensive trading plan. Combining it with other technical and fundamental signals can enhance their ability to navigate the complexities of the market.
